La Quinta Inn & Suites Albuquerque Journal Ctr NW Hotel is situated less than 10 miles from Albuquerque Aquarium and Isotopes Park and features free high-speed Wi-Fi and meeting facilities. Each room features amenities such as a coffee maker, plug and play technology and a flat screen TV, while guests can also enjoy the use of a hair dryer and alarm clock. Some suites include a microwave and fridge. La Quinta Inn & Suites Albuquerque Journal Ctr NW Hotel features an outdoor swimming pool and fitness center, while guests can take advantage of the free on-site parking. This hotel serves a free Bright Side Breakfast daily that includes waffles, fresh fruit, cereals and muffins. All-you-can-drink juice and coffee is also available. Historic Old Town Albuquerque is just 8 miles from this hotel, while other attractions include the Rio Grande Nature Center State Park.

The hotel is primarily noted for its budget-friendly rates and pet-friendly policy, making it a practical choice for travelers in transit or those seeking an economical overnight stay. However, guests frequently highlight the hotel's outdated appearance and general state of disrepair, with many rooms and common areas described as dirty or unclean. Despite widespread concerns about cleanliness, some guests found the beds comfortable. The staff generally receives mixed feedback, with some guests praising their friendliness and helpfulness, while others report indifference or unresponsiveness. The complimentary breakfast is consistently described as minimal and disappointing. This hotel is best suited for budget travelers and pet owners who prioritize affordability and a basic place to sleep over modern amenities or pristine conditions. Guests should manage their expectations regarding the hotel's condition and be prepared for a very basic experience, as the property is in significant need of renovation.
Facilities & Amenities
Most guests report significant issues with the hotel's facilities and amenities, often noting a general state of disrepair. Many rooms lack essential conveniences such as a mini fridge and microwave, which is a common point of frustration. The swimming pool is frequently mentioned as being closed, green, or otherwise unavailable, leading to disappointment for guests hoping to use it. Similarly, the ice machines are often reported as broken or difficult to locate, with only one sometimes functioning for the entire building. While Wi-Fi is advertised, numerous guests experienced extremely slow speeds or complete lack of connectivity, making it unreliable for internet access. The television sets are often described as small, with limited channels, or non-functional. Issues with air conditioning units, including foul smells or poor cooling, are also common. The overall exterior and interior of the building, including the lobby and elevators, are frequently cited as being in poor condition, with visible damage and a general lack of maintenance.
Cleanliness & Room Comfort
The cleanliness and comfort of the rooms are major concerns for many guests. The carpets are overwhelmingly described as dirty, stained, and in poor condition, with some guests reporting sticky surfaces, holes, or even the presence of hair and debris. Similarly, bed linens are frequently noted as stained or unclean. Many rooms are reported to have unpleasant odors, ranging from urine and smoke to mold and general mustiness. The bathrooms receive extensive negative feedback, with common issues including mold, cracked tubs, slow drains, non-flushing toilets, and exposed wiring. Furniture throughout the rooms is often described as old, ripped, stained, and worn. While some guests found the beds comfortable, others reported them as worn out or uncomfortable. Noise levels from outside or adjacent rooms are also a recurring complaint due to thin walls. Additionally, many rooms are missing basic amenities like working lamps or have damaged ceiling fans covered in dust.
Dining & Food Quality
Guest feedback on the dining and food quality, particularly the complimentary breakfast, is predominantly negative. Many describe the breakfast as disappointing, minimal, or sub-average, often lacking variety and quality. Common complaints include the absence of hot food items such as bacon, sausage, or eggs, with offerings often limited to pre-prepared foods like waffles, toast, and cereal. Fresh items like fruit and yogurt are rarely available. The coffee is frequently criticized for being watered down or unavailable, and other beverages like juice are sometimes out of stock or limited. The breakfast area itself is often noted as being small, unkempt, or not properly maintained, with issues like broken blinds or a lack of cleanliness. Some guests reported that items were not replenished promptly, leading to frustration. Overall, the breakfast is generally perceived as insufficient and not meeting expectations, prompting many guests to seek dining options elsewhere.
Location & Accessibility
The hotel's location receives mixed reviews, though many guests find it convenient for its proximity to the freeway, restaurants, and stores. It is often highlighted as being close to local attractions such as the Balloon Fiesta, Sandia Resort and Casino, and the Albuquerque Zoo, making it a practical base for exploring the area. However, a significant number of guests express concerns about the immediate surroundings, describing the area as sketchy or unsafe, with reports of transient individuals and incidents in the parking lot. The parking lot itself is sometimes noted for having potholes or being narrow. Some guests also found the hotel difficult to locate due to poor signage or confusing entry points. Despite these concerns, its direct accessibility from the interstate is a consistent positive for travelers in transit.
Staff & Service
Feedback on the staff and service is notably varied. While some guests praise the front desk staff for being friendly, helpful, and professional, others report experiences of indifference, unresponsiveness, or even rudeness. Issues with the check-in process are common, including long waits, key card malfunctions, or being assigned already occupied rooms. Guests frequently mention difficulties in getting assistance with room issues, with staff sometimes appearing overwhelmed or unwilling to address concerns. The housekeeping service is often cited as being inconsistent or only available upon request, leading to frustration for guests expecting daily cleaning. A recurring point of contention is the hotel's deposit policy, with many guests reporting unexpected charges or significant delays in receiving refunds, and some accusing management of dishonesty regarding these funds. Overall, the quality of service appears to vary greatly, impacting the guest experience.
